CVE-2026-60960 in SDP Number Portabilityinfo

Summary

by MITRE • 07/22/2026

Vulnerability in the Oracle SDP Number Portability product of Oracle E-Business Suite (component: Internal Operations). Supported versions that are affected are 12.2.3-12.2.15. Easily exploitable vulnerability allows low privileged attacker with logon to the infrastructure where Oracle SDP Number Portability executes to compromise Oracle SDP Number Portability. While the vulnerability is in Oracle SDP Number Portability, attacks may significantly impact additional products (scope change). Successful attacks of this vulnerability can result in takeover of Oracle SDP Number Portability. CVSS 3.1 Base Score 8.8 (Confidentiality, Integrity and Availability impacts). CVSS Vector: (CVSS:3.1/AV:L/AC:L/PR:L/UI:N/S:C/C:H/I:H/A:H).
